March Weather in North Hampton, United States

Last updated: June 24, 2025

In March, the average temperature in North Hampton, United States hovers around 2°C (36°F). Expect a chill, with minimum temperatures plunging to -14°C (8°F) and highs reaching up to 17°C (63°F). During this period, the region experiences approximately 94 mm (3.7 in) of precipitation spread over 10 days, coupled with an average humidity of 82%, creating a crisp and damp atmosphere perfect for bundling up!

How March Weather in North Hampton Compares to Other Months

Weather in North Hampton var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ares March’s weather to other months in North Hampton,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in North Hampton, showing how March’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ather-1°C (30°F)79 mm (3.1 inches)86%low
February Weather0°C (32°F)98 mm (3.9 inches)84%moderate
March Weather2°C (36°F)94 mm (3.7 inches)82%moderate
April Weather8°C (46°F)143 mm (5.6 inches)80%high
May Weather13°C (55°F)83 mm (3.3 inches)72%very high
June Weather18°C (65°F)88 mm (3.5 inches)72%very high
July Weather22°C (71°F)123 mm (4.8 inches)67%very high
August Weather22°C (71°F)71 mm (2.8 inches)66%very high
September Weather18°C (65°F)78 mm (3.1 inches)71%high
October Weather13°C (56°F)142 mm (5.6 inches)78%moderate
November Weather6°C (43°F)108 mm (4.3 inches)84%moderate
December Weather1°C (34°F)133 mm (5.2 inches)81%low
